Output 66912be56be564be77152ba481c993707552874fe1f8dc52bb00639e96b14765:89

value
17114
script pubkey
OP_PUSHNUM_1 OP_PUSHBYTES_32 6651c538c7e67017a910bb510faf119f944ce9d65764e4a02e652f8540530c02
address
bc1pvegu2wx8uecp02gshdgsltc3n72ye6wk2ajwfgpwv5hc2sznpspqdh0vac
transaction
66912be56be564be77152ba481c993707552874fe1f8dc52bb00639e96b14765
spent
true